Foggy Window Repair: An Essential Guide for Homeowners
Foggy windows can be an unattractive concern in any home, causing reduced exposure and interfering with the visual appeal of a space. This common issue occurs due to condensation forming between the layers of insulated glass windows. Fortunately, understanding the reasons for foggy windows and checking out repair options can empower property owners to restore clearness and performance to their windows.
Comprehending Foggy Windows
Foggy windows are mainly a result of moisture caught inside the glazing of double or triple-pane windows. When the seals around these windows stop working, humidity can enter the area in between the panes, resulting in condensation and fogging.

Why are my windows fogging up?
Foggy windows usually show a failure of the seal between glass panes, permitting moisture to accumulate inside.
2. Can I fix foggy windows myself?
While some momentary DIY solutions exist, an irreversible fix typically needs professional support, specifically for severe cases.
3. The length of time do window seals last?
Quality window seals can last anywhere from 10 to 20 years, but this can vary considerably depending on ecological conditions and quality of setup.
4. Is it much better to repair or change foggy windows?
If the fogging is due to a seal failure, repairing the seals may extend the window's life. However, if the glass is extensively damaged or aged, replacement may be the more affordable option in the long run.
